Blake Lively has sued Justin Baldoni for sexual harassment. The information comes from the TMZ website, in an article published this Saturday (21). The two actors worked together on the hit film It Ends With Us, where they play a couple.

In the lawsuit, Blake exposed the allegations of harassment and stated that Justin, who also worked as the film’s director, made a “coordinated effort” to destroy her reputation.

The actress even held a meeting with the film crew to address what she claimed was a “hostile work environment”. At the time, Ryan Reynolds, Lively’s husband, was present at the occasion.

Blake gave the crew a list of demands that she wanted to be met, which included: no more showing videos or images of naked women to Blake; no more mentioning Baldoni’s alleged previous “pornography addiction”; no more discussing sexual conquests in front of Blake and others; no more mentioning the genitals of the cast and crew; no more asking about Blake’s weight; and no more mention of Blake’s dead father.

According to the lawsuit, she also demanded that there be no more sex scenes or oral sex, other than what had already been approved when the actress signed on to the project.

The demands were accepted by the studio, but there was a major conflict over how they would be marketed. Blake wanted a more optimistic narrative about her character’s resilience as a victim of domestic violence, while Baldoni wanted the focus to be on the violence.

The actress claims in the lawsuit that Baldoni has begun a campaign to destroy her reputation. The lawsuit includes texts sent from the actor’s publicist to the studio’s publicist that say Baldoni “wants to feel like [Ms. Lively] can be buried.”

Justin’s defense, led by attorney Bryan Freedman, claimed that the lawsuit was created by Lively to “repair her negative reputation,” and said the allegations are “false, outrageous and intentionally obscene with the intent to publicly hurt.”
